What is the difference between an ATV and a RTV?

An ATV is more akin to a dirt bike with four wheels while many UTVs look like rugged, off-road golf carts. ... UTV is a generic term for a side-by-side. The RTV is a Kubota side-by-side. ATV's (quads) and UTV's are completely different animals.

What type of vehicle is an RTV?

Kubota Tractor Corporation, a manufacturer of consumer lawn mowers and tractors as well as garden equipment based in Grapevine, Texas, also offers RTVs –- a heavy-duty all-terrain vehicle (ATV) that is ideal for traveling different terrains to complete chores around a farm. Is a Polaris an ATV or UTV?

The Polaris lineup includes ATVs and UTVs designed for recreational, utility, and sport use, with separate brands for different categories. ... On the UTV side, RZR models fall under the sport category, while Ranger models are designated for utility use. The General series includes models for both utility and recreation.

Where are Kubotas made?

Where Are Kubota Tractors Are Made? – Georgia. Today, more than half of all Kubota equipment sold in the United States is assembled or manufactured in Georgia. Two Georgia-based plants cover more than 600,000 square feet and employ approximately 1,200 U.S. workers.

What is RTV in manufacturing?

Overview. Room temperature vulcanization (RTV) molding, often referred to as resin casting or silicon molding, is an affordable solution for prototyping, functional testing, product demonstrations and short–run production. ... The molds are made by pouring liquid silicone rubber over a pattern.
